Architectural Design
An advanced program of study for architects and related professionals that focuses on theoretical and practical issues in architecture and integrates digital technologies into architectural design, fabrication, and construction. Includes instruction in architectural history and urban theory, 3-D digital technologies, construction, design and fabrication methods, and sustainable practices in architecture.
Degree Statistics
This program is offered at 5 institutions across the United States, with a total of 18 degrees awarded annually.
